Хорошо, теперь вопрос был разъяснен, это не действительно релевантно, таким образом, я перемещаю его в новый вопрос
, Привязка обычно относится к отображению одной вещи другому - т.е. источник данных к объекту представления. Это может обычно относиться к обязательным данным из базы данных, или подобный источник (XML-файл, веб-сервис и т.д.) к управлению представлением или элементу - думает список или таблица в HTML, поле комбинированного списка или сетке данных в программном обеспечении, установленном на компьютере.
... Если это - вид привязки, Вы интересуетесь, продолжать читать...
обычно необходимо связывать элемент представления с источником данных, не наоборот. Это включило бы некоторое отображение - т.е. который делают поля от источника данных Вы хотите появиться в выводе.
Для получения дополнительной информации в нескольких средах см.:
необходимо переместить строку var x = 0;
куда-нибудь за пределами функции count
, чтобы она находилась в глобальной области видимости. Это означает, что изменения, внесенные в него функцией count
, сохранятся.
например,
var x = 0;
function count() {
x += 1;
document.getElementById( "counting" ).value = x;
}
X объявлен как локальная переменная, поэтому он будет сбрасываться в ноль каждый раз при вызове функции. Попробуйте переместить "var x = 0;" вне функции (в глобальную область).
Вы инициализируете x равным 0 каждый раз, когда нажимаете кнопку.
Попробуйте var x = 0;
вне функции.